Description SMASH SMASH 2023-11-30 04:21:38 UTC
An out-of-bounds write vulnerability exists in the Gaussian format orientation
functionality of Open Babel 3.1.1 and master commit 530dbfa3. A specially
crafted malformed file can lead to arbitrary code execution. An attacker can
provide a malicious file to trigger this vulnerability.

Multiple out-of-bounds write vulnerabilities exist in the ORCA format nAtoms
functionality of Open Babel 3.1.1 and master commit 530dbfa3. A
specially-crafted malformed file can lead to arbitrary code execution. An
attacker can provide a malicious file to trigger this vulnerability.nAtoms
calculation wrap-around, leading to a small buffer allocation

Multiple out-of-bounds write vulnerabilities exist in the ORCA format nAtoms
functionality of Open Babel 3.1.1 and master commit 530dbfa3. A
specially-crafted malformed file can lead to arbitrary code execution. An
attacker can provide a malicious file to trigger this vulnerability.The loop
that stores the coordinates does not check its index against nAtoms
